I do actually! I'll stick it under a cut for anyone that doesn't want to see it.
Here's the post I made on the day of processing, which has a ton of info and pics, so you can see what we did and used the first time. I would also HIGHLY recommend that you watch as many youtube videos of people doing it as you can stand, until you're sure you understand what you have to do.
Since then I have done it a few more times and I gotta say I found it a LOT easier to do the external snips (head, wings, feet, letting it bleed out while you do this part, it happens fast), and set them aside until you've got all of them done, THEN do all the skinning/internal cleaning. If you're just doing one, though, it won't matter.
We used a 5 gallon bucket with a trash bag in it to bleed them into and snip the bits into, but you gotta hold them deeper in than you think because the arterial spray is real more times than not. Having a second person to hold the bird while you snip is invaluable, especially if you have small hands, but you could probably also get (or make) a killing cone if you don't have a second person.
You're going to want SERIOUS scissors that are sharp and heavy kitchen shears made for cutting meat and bone, because you do NOT want it to take more than 1 swift snip when you remove the head. And when you make the decision to do it, don't hesitate. You're going to hate it, you're going to feel bad about it because you care, but don't hesitate once you have the shears around his neck. You do owe it to them to make it as swift and painless and stress-free as possible. We ordered a $140 pair of shears and I have ZERO regrets because none of our other scissors would come close to their ability.
You will have the worst time getting all the feather filaments off the bodies before you package them, if you aren't eating immediately (some people like to eat immediately, but we were doing for the freezer to give to friends). I have no advice for this, I just want you to know that it's probably just Like That rather than that you're doing something wrong.
idk if you've ever butchered anything before, but you should be aware that it's stinky. Offal smells VERY STRONGLY even if you don't happen to cut into the intestines or something (which will reek very badly). If you have a problem with the scent of blood, or internal organs (which I have tried to explain but.... unless you've smelled it I'm not sure it can be explained appropriately, it's pungent but clean but wet but sticky but spongey.... idk, it's hard to say) then find a nose plug or something, and be ready to wash yourself. Maybe wear gloves.
Also, if you've set eggs, double check that they're growing. Separate him if you want so he doesn't hurt the girls in the meantime, but as a breeder of many small animals, I can advise you to keep the old male until the new male proves he's capable. I've had several times where a new male is either disinclined to breed or is just straight up infertile, and saving the old male has saved my line. With small animals, especially ones that have been bred to high heaven by humans for so long, you just run into this sometimes. If males are easy to get for you, then maybe don't worry about it but if you have to count on the incubating eggs, just make sure.
